Abstract
Lithium-Ion batteries require special charging methods that must adhere to the power restrictions of the battery cells. This paper illustrates simulation evaluations of a PI controllerbased battery system using MATLAB/Simulink software packages. A CC-CV battery charging method is employed and the corresponding current, voltage as well as SoC are examined. A switching system is also introduced in the simulation which enables the battery to transition from charging to discharging mode.
